Japan, Aohisago, Jochikusô, Gosei, Sunayama, Tôto meisho awase, Famous places in the Eastern Capital, Kasumigaseki: kettle and belt, passe-partout, lower left - printed, A metal kettle with a piece of woven material. The Kasumigaseki mentioned in the title was a district in Edo (present-day Tokyo) known for its many daimyô residences and houses of the higher samurai. The objects depicted in this print probably refer to the wealthy residents of Kasumigaseki.
